[lxc-devel] [lxc/lxc] efed99: secure coding: strcat => strncat
GitHub
noreply at github.com
Fri Jun 22 09:25:21 UTC 2018
Branch: refs/heads/master
Home: https://github.com/lxc/lxc
Commit: efed99a42b93f620ef43efde8c310c47f078c4a4
https://github.com/lxc/lxc/commit/efed99a42b93f620ef43efde8c310c47f078c4a4
Author: Donghwa Jeong <dh48.jeong at samsung.com>
Date: 2018-06-22 (Fri, 22 Jun 2018)
Changed paths:
M src/lxc/conf.c
M src/lxc/confile.c
M src/lxc/pam/pam_cgfs.c
M src/lxc/pam/utils.c
M src/lxc/tools/tool_utils.c
M src/lxc/utils.c
Log Message:
-----------
secure coding: strcat => strncat
Signed-off-by: Donghwa Jeong <dh48.jeong at samsung.com>
Commit: 64e82f8b3a2b70ec88b1d5f41325886b911cfcf1
https://github.com/lxc/lxc/commit/64e82f8b3a2b70ec88b1d5f41325886b911cfcf1
Author: Donghwa Jeong <dh48.jeong at samsung.com>
Date: 2018-06-22 (Fri, 22 Jun 2018)
Changed paths:
M src/lxc/cgroups/cgfsng.c
Log Message:
-----------
secure coding: cgfsng: strncat, strlcpy
Signed-off-by: Donghwa Jeong <dh48.jeong at samsung.com>
Commit: 2df5f6bfe991a89c8c5d97f91b21218592ecd257
https://github.com/lxc/lxc/commit/2df5f6bfe991a89c8c5d97f91b21218592ecd257
Author: Donghwa Jeong <dh48.jeong at samsung.com>
Date: 2018-06-22 (Fri, 22 Jun 2018)
Changed paths:
M src/lxc/storage/btrfs.c
Log Message:
-----------
btrfs: fix wrong buffer size to append string
Signed-off-by: Donghwa Jeong <dh48.jeong at samsung.com>
Commit: 3ebe2fbd2873d2fd52013b6b9c73d5f40ac939cc
https://github.com/lxc/lxc/commit/3ebe2fbd2873d2fd52013b6b9c73d5f40ac939cc
Author: Donghwa Jeong <dh48.jeong at samsung.com>
Date: 2018-06-22 (Fri, 22 Jun 2018)
Changed paths:
M src/lxc/cgroups/cgfsng.c
Log Message:
-----------
cgfsng: strncat => strlcat
Signed-off-by: Donghwa Jeong <dh48.jeong at samsung.com>
Commit: f1e05b90afaba0e4e070fce3ded88697983a46c6
https://github.com/lxc/lxc/commit/f1e05b90afaba0e4e070fce3ded88697983a46c6
Author: Donghwa Jeong <dh48.jeong at samsung.com>
Date: 2018-06-22 (Fri, 22 Jun 2018)
Changed paths:
M src/lxc/conf.c
Log Message:
-----------
conf: strncat => strlcat
Signed-off-by: Donghwa Jeong <dh48.jeong at samsung.com>
Commit: 9c8b2b1343cd5ada0b0e71ceade7a8ab8d0684fb
https://github.com/lxc/lxc/commit/9c8b2b1343cd5ada0b0e71ceade7a8ab8d0684fb
Author: Donghwa Jeong <dh48.jeong at samsung.com>
Date: 2018-06-22 (Fri, 22 Jun 2018)
Changed paths:
M src/lxc/pam/pam_cgfs.c
Log Message:
-----------
pam_cgfs: strncat => strlcat
Signed-off-by: Donghwa Jeong <dh48.jeong at samsung.com>
Commit: e0576f178f4f8a63caa46d25c0bd60d6bc02e82e
https://github.com/lxc/lxc/commit/e0576f178f4f8a63caa46d25c0bd60d6bc02e82e
Author: Donghwa Jeong <dh48.jeong at samsung.com>
Date: 2018-06-22 (Fri, 22 Jun 2018)
Changed paths:
M src/lxc/tools/tool_utils.c
Log Message:
-----------
tool_utils: strncat => strlcat
Signed-off-by: Donghwa Jeong <dh48.jeong at samsung.com>
Commit: bd583214ab58feadf6476965cda36b9c40445732
https://github.com/lxc/lxc/commit/bd583214ab58feadf6476965cda36b9c40445732
Author: Donghwa Jeong <dh48.jeong at samsung.com>
Date: 2018-06-22 (Fri, 22 Jun 2018)
Changed paths:
M src/lxc/pam/utils.c
M src/lxc/utils.c
Log Message:
-----------
utils: strncat => strlcat
Signed-off-by: Donghwa Jeong <dh48.jeong at samsung.com>
Commit: ebcd5140b3c11cf7a3eab78495d80bcc11511b45
https://github.com/lxc/lxc/commit/ebcd5140b3c11cf7a3eab78495d80bcc11511b45
Author: Donghwa Jeong <dh48.jeong at samsung.com>
Date: 2018-06-22 (Fri, 22 Jun 2018)
Changed paths:
M src/lxc/confile.c
Log Message:
-----------
confile: strncat => strlcat
Signed-off-by: Donghwa Jeong <dh48.jeong at samsung.com>
Commit: 25aced9fc13e8544e3104f3514d5daa79a88e031
https://github.com/lxc/lxc/commit/25aced9fc13e8544e3104f3514d5daa79a88e031
Author: Donghwa Jeong <dh48.jeong at samsung.com>
Date: 2018-06-22 (Fri, 22 Jun 2018)
Changed paths:
M src/lxc/storage/btrfs.c
Log Message:
-----------
btrfs: add to check return size of strlcat
Signed-off-by: Donghwa Jeong <dh48.jeong at samsung.com>
Commit: 3cc0d4284557e2f160487a586372e5e0bf9f1f88
https://github.com/lxc/lxc/commit/3cc0d4284557e2f160487a586372e5e0bf9f1f88
Author: Christian Brauner <christian at brauner.io>
Date: 2018-06-22 (Fri, 22 Jun 2018)
Changed paths:
M src/lxc/cgroups/cgfsng.c
M src/lxc/conf.c
M src/lxc/confile.c
M src/lxc/pam/pam_cgfs.c
M src/lxc/pam/utils.c
M src/lxc/storage/btrfs.c
M src/lxc/tools/tool_utils.c
M src/lxc/utils.c
Log Message:
-----------
Merge pull request #2419 from 2xsec/bugfix
secure coding: strcat => strncat
Compare: https://github.com/lxc/lxc/compare/13413325f010...3cc0d4284557
**NOTE:** This service been marked for deprecation: https://developer.github.com/changes/2018-04-25-github-services-deprecation/
Functionality will be removed from GitHub.com on January 31st, 2019.
More information about the lxc-devel
mailing list